What Happens When Bookkeeping Isn’t Accurate?

The short answer: trouble. The long answer?

  • Fines and Penalties from tax departments
  • Delayed Audits that drain your team’s energy
  • Missed Opportunities for funding due to unreliable financial reports
  • Cash Flow Confusion because the numbers don’t add up

Most compliance issues are not deliberate fraud. They’re innocent errors that were never caught because bookkeeping wasn’t accurate.

That’s why we emphasize financial record accuracy in every client engagement. One mistake can cascade across your entire financial year.

Avoid Compliance Errors: Common Pitfalls Solved by Accurate Bookkeeping

Let’s break down where businesses go wrong and how accurate bookkeeping helps avoid those traps:

Compliance Problem What Causes It How Accurate Bookkeeping Helps
Missing Receipts Poor expense tracking Digitize and categorize all expenses
Wrong Tax Filings Manual miscalculations Automate tax records and reconcile monthly
Cash Flow Conflicts Inconsistent entries Regular bank reconciliations
Audit Failures Gaps in documentation Keep every transaction traceable

Each of these compliance errors can result in heavy penalties or even reputational damage. Our clients often come to us after these issues occur. We help them rebuild their systems with one goal: consistent and accurate bookkeeping.

How Accurate Bookkeeping Saved Clients?

A Dubai-based logistics company was fined due to VAT mismatches. Our audit showed that their in-house team missed logging expenses. After fixing the books and setting up automated categorization, penalties were waived.

A local startup missed its tax deadline because no one reconciled accounts on time. We implemented a dashboard and weekly bookkeeping checklist. They’ve never missed a deadline since.

In both cases, meticulous record-keeping didn’t just fix their problems; it prevented future ones.

FAQs

Q1: What is accurate bookkeeping?

Accurate bookkeeping is the process of recording all financial transactions correctly and consistently. It ensures financial record accuracy and helps with compliance.

Q2: How does accurate bookkeeping help in compliance?

It ensures all transactions are recorded properly, taxes are filed accurately, and audit trails are maintained,all of which are crucial for bookkeeping compliance.

Q3: Why is correct financial recording important for small businesses?

Small business bookkeeping prevents missed tax deadlines, improves cash flow understanding, and protects against compliance errors.

Q4: What tools can help with accurate bookkeeping?

ERP, POS, CRM, and cloud accounting tools like the ones we implement at Prismatic Technologies help businesses automate recordkeeping.

Q5: Can error-free accounting help avoid audits?

While it can’t prevent an audit, error-free accounting ensures you’re prepared if one happens. It reduces the chances of fines or legal issues due to clean and reliable records.
